When obtaining pulse oximetry measurements, you may encounter findings such as hypoxemia, indicated by oxygen saturation levels below 90%, which can suggest respiratory or cardiovascular issues requiring immediate intervention. Additionally, readings that are falsely elevated due to factors like carbon monoxide exposure or nail polish can lead to misdiagnosis and inappropriate treatment. Variability in readings may also indicate poor peripheral perfusion, necessitating further assessment of the patient's circulatory status. These findings underscore the importance of correlating pulse oximetry results with clinical assessment and additional diagnostic tests.

Collective learning refers to the ability of groups to share, preserve, and build upon knowledge over time. Examples include the development of language, which allows communities to communicate complex ideas; the creation of written records, enabling the transmission of knowledge across generations; and scientific collaboration, where researchers pool their findings to advance understanding in fields like medicine or technology. Additionally, cultural practices, such as storytelling or rituals, serve as means of passing down collective knowledge within societies.

The key findings of the Bose-Einstein condensate paper were the successful creation of a new state of matter at extremely low temperatures. This state, known as a Bose-Einstein condensate, exhibited unique quantum properties such as superfluidity and coherence. The implications of this discovery include potential applications in quantum computing, precision measurements, and fundamental physics research.

The key findings of Young's double slit experiment show that light behaves as both a wave and a particle. This duality challenges traditional ideas about the nature of light. The implications of this experiment have had a significant impact on the development of quantum mechanics and our understanding of the fundamental nature of the universe.
